This neighborhood indicates a good mix of people which makes it a good place for families. About 22.78% are children aged 0–14, 24.34% are young adults between 15–29, 22.49% are adults aged 30–44, 17.2% are in the 45–59 range and 13.19% are seniors aged 60 and above.
Commuting options are also varying where 87.07% of residents relying on driving, while others prefer public transit around 0%, walking around 0.23%, biking around 0%, allowing residents to choose travel modes that best fit their daily routines.
Most homes in the area are with 61.25% of units owner occupied and 38.75% are rented.
The neighborhood offers different household types. About 36.81% are single family homes and 8.71% are multi family units. Around 13.72% are single-person households, while 86.28% are multi person households. This mix works well for families, roommates, and individuals.
Education levels in the neighborhood vary widely where 34.78% of residents have bachelor’s degrees. Around 22.26% have high school or college education. Another 6.87% hold diplomas while 11.69% have completed postgraduate studies. The remaining are 24.4% with other types of qualifications.
